| The City of Cape Town's Heritage Building Plans Register (2013) lists several plans for the Adderley Street ABC building: (Pryce-Lewis list 7 937). 1912 : additions (architects : Baker & Kendall). As the earliest listed plan is for alterations, it may be that the bank bought an existing building and re-modeled it. The photo of the bank in Dennis Edwards & Co's The Cape Town Guide (1897), shows a 2-storey building. Picton-Seymour (1977 : 54) has a later photo of the building with a third storey. Standard Bank, which had taken over the ABC in 1920, demolished this building c1929 and replaced it with the Standard Bank building, which still stands.
